## Step 2: Migrate PortionWise to the unit-graph engine

PortionWise 5 replaces hard-coded conversion tables with a unit graph, so scaling factors resolve transitively. Remove any custom conversion overrides before upgrading; they now conflict with graph edges and fail validation. Rounding behavior is configured centrally rather than per-recipe. After deploying, confirm the calculator service starts with the following configuration values:

service settings:
[istael]
team = gilath
access_code = ac_468cdf
owner = casdor.gilox
host = istael.kelviforge.internal
port = 5432
peer = quenwyn.braskworks.corp
salt = 6678df32
pin = 7400

Finance Review — Commission Scheme Update (Orvalon Systems). Quick recap for the sales leads: the revised scheme landed roughly where we modelled. Payout ratio fell from 9.1% to 7.8% of bookings, while top-quartile reps actually earned more thanks to the new accelerator on Tidemark renewals. A few grumbles from the Pellan Ridge team about the clawback rules, but attrition stayed flat. Overall, finance is comfortable signing off for another two quarters. The confidential outlook driving these numbers follows.

management briefing: Only 3 of the 140 pilot accounts renewed Druwyn, so a churn review is set for April 15.

Hey, welcome aboard! We've got a flaky issue in FixtureForge, our test-data factory lib. When you chain `withOrders()` after `withArchivedUser()`, the builder silently drops the order timestamps, so downstream assertions in the Larkspur suite pass when they shouldn't. Repro is in the `factory-chain-bug` branch. Priority is medium, but it's blocking the Pemberton team's migration work. The failing run's trace token is right below for reference.

trace token, bagag-kawep: htk6_d2d45a

Quick notes from the Parsley sync: the markdown pipeline is still choking on nested tables, and the sanitizer pass runs twice (whoops). We agreed to cache rendered fragments in Quillstore and ship the fix behind a flag. If it pages you tonight, don't debug alone. Escalations for the renderer go to the person below.

signatory, fajef-yafof: Wenix Quenath